THE CURE - FEELS LIKE A HUNDRED WORDS

FORMED IN CRAWLEY, SUSSEX, ENGLAND. PLAYED IT'S FIRST SHOW IN 1978. HAS PERFORMED AROUND 1,750 CONCERTS TO DATE HAS RELEASED 13 STUDIO ALBUMS. SEVERAL CONCERT FILMS. A FEW LIVE ALBUMS. SOME SOUNDTRACK SONGS. MORE THAN 40 SINGLES. A COUPLE OF BOX SETS. A COUPLE OF BOOKS. A GREATEST HITS THING. A HANDFUL OF COVERS. AND VARIOUS OTHER STUFF 2019 ROCK'N'ROLL 'HALL OF FAMER' HAS HAD 13 MEMBERS IN 45 YEARS. 2023 FEATURES 6 OF THEM: ROBERT SMITH (VOICE & GUITARS) / SIMON GALLUP (BASS) / JASON COOPER (DRUMS) / ROGER O'DONNELL (KEYBOARDS) / REEVES GABRELS (GUITARS) / PERRY BAMONTE (GUITAR & KEYBOARDS).

PLEASE SEE THIS BIOGRAPHY FOR A LONGER STORY

    I'm in absolute awe that I got to see The Cure perform their first three albums, twice. Not only that but to top it off they performed three encores, consisting of B-Sides and singles. Robert Smiths vocals were spot-on. The Monday night show (11/21/2011) sounded tighter than Tuesday but even if that's true, they could do no wrong. It's The Cure after all... FIRST ENCORE, World War, I'm Cold, Plastic Passion, Boys Don't Cry, Killing An Arab, Jumping Someone Else's Train, Another Journey By Train. SECOND ENCORE, Descent, Splintered In Her Head, Charlotte Sometimes, The Hanging Garden. THIRD ENCORE, Let's Go To Bed, The Walk, The Love Cats. Note: I saw quite a few available seats both in the orchestra level & the mezzanine (on both nights I attended).
